Salvos Stores have an exciting opportunity for an experienced HR Business Partner (HRBP) to provide a range of HR services, strategic and operational, to Executive leaders, Line Managers and employees.

Reporting to the Lead HR Business Partner with the support of a wider team consisting of HRBPs, HR Business Advisor, Learning and Development Partners, WHS and volunteer resources team.

As a HRBP with Salvos Stores, you will be pivotal in delivering fit for purpose people improvement initiatives and programs across the NSW/QLD/ACT region. You will have the opportunity to collaborate with our Center's of Excellence (CoEs) and be a significant contributor to the delivery and successful implementation of wider people initiatives across your customer groups.

The role is fast paced, in a fun retail environment, partnering with the Regional Manager and their leadership team to lead change, build capability across the teams and be a trusted business partner.

ABOUT THE ROLE

  • Provide strategic support to business leaders in making good people decisions across the employee life cycle
  • Building strong teams serving as a coach and mentor, influencing employee relations and driving a positive culture
  • Coach People Managers on how effectively and consistently manage and take full accountability of their people decisions
  • Deliver a range of HR services to the division/business unit utilising the support of the HR Services team and CoE (as needed).
  • Ensure all HR services and initiatives within the portfolio meet identified needs and that services implemented as required by the Talent Acquisition team, HR Services and other CoEs meet requirements and add value.
  • Support the continued development of people management capability of leaders by providing the information and tools they need and where necessary support them in their application
  • Provide advice to managers in the resolution of team issues including performance management, grievances, investigations, change management and remuneration reviews
  • Deliver HR initiatives and programs developed by the CoE in a nationally consistent, timely and effective manner
  • Support the transition of HR services to one national framework by ensuring the consistent application of HR policies, processes, tools and systems.

ABOUT YOU

  • For this role you need considerable experience in a similar HR role, ideally in a retail environment
  • Degree in HR or related fields
  • Experience working with a HRIS ideally experience working with Workday
  • Excellent negotiation, influencing and persuasion skills
  • Able to effectively and creatively challenge people, situations and current thinking
  • Strong interpersonal and facilitation skills, able to build credible, trusting and respectful relationships with all levels of the business
  • Strong commercial orientation: understanding of business and retail operations
  • Multi-site experience is highly desirable
